Rare Science is located in Encinitas, CA. The organization was established in 2015. According to its NTEE Classification (G05) the organization is classified as: Research Institutes & Public Policy Analysis, under the broad grouping of Voluntary Health Associations & Medical Disciplines and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Rare Science is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2024, Rare Science generated $18.8k in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 8 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(11.1%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$23.3k during the year ending 06/2024. As we would expect to see with falling revenues, expenses have declined by (9.7%) per year over the past 8 years.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3
RARE BEAR PROGRAM: SUPPORTED BY ALMOST 2,000 RARE BEAR MAKERS LOCATED IN 10 COUNTRIES, INCLUDING 49 US STATES. RARE BEARS ARE MADE BY VOLUNTEERS USING REMNANT FABRIC. THESE BEARS ARE THEN GIFTED WORLDWIDE, AT NOT COST, TO CHILDREN SUFFERING FORM RARE DISEASES.
